How can I get the save icon back on top of excel. I have the quick access ribbon on the bottom but some how the autosave/save icon dissappeared from the top of the sheet.

It seems you customized the Quick Access Toolbar (QAT), and in that process you removed the Save command...
So try customizing the QAT once more to add that command; instruction are here: Customize the Quick Access Toolbar
